Pex pipe installation involves the process of fitting and securing Pex piping systems within a property’s plumbing network. This type of piping is known for its flexibility, durability, and ease of installation, making it a popular choice for both new construction and renovation projects. Skilled service providers can handle tasks such as cutting, fitting, and connecting Pex pipes to existing fixtures or new plumbing setups, ensuring a reliable and efficient water supply system. Proper installation is essential to prevent leaks, minimize water pressure issues, and promote long-term performance of the plumbing infrastructure.

This service is particularly valuable in addressing common plumbing problems like leaks, pipe corrosion, and water pressure inconsistencies. Pex piping can be an effective solution for replacing aging or damaged copper or galvanized pipes, which are prone to deterioration over time. Additionally, Pex pipes are resistant to freezing and cracking, making them suitable for properties in areas with cold weather. The overview below groups typical Pex Pipe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Newark, DE.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or Pex pipe repairs in Newark, DE range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ility.

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of Pex piping us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 for most local projects. Larger, more complex partial replacements can push costs toward the higher end of this range.

Full System Replacement - Complete Pex pipe system replacements often range from $4,000 to $8,000, with some larger or intricate jobs exceeding $10,000. Many full replacements fall into the middle to upper tiers, depending on property size and complexity.

Large or Commercial Projects - Extensive or commercial Pex pipe installations can reach $15,000 or more, especially for large properties or complex layouts. These projects are less common and typically involve higher costs due to scope and mater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ear, written expectations are essential when comparing local contractors. Homeowners should seek detailed descriptions of the services offered, including the materials used, the steps involved in the installation process, and any warranties or guarantees provided.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a basis for comparing proposals objectively. It’s also wise to request a written outline of the project timeline and payment terms, ensuring that all parties are aligned on the scope and process before work begins.
